Evaluation Criteria Criterion 1: Understanding the Requirements - Offeror s understanding of the minimum requirements of the contract Criterion 2: Solution Capabilities and Technical Approach - Offeror s proposed overall technical solution will deliver the full range of capabilities and meet SOW requirements Criterion 3: Past Performance - Offeror s experience, qualifications, and successful implementation of the proposed SaaS HR solution with the same or similar scope Criterion 4: Project Management, Experience and Qualifications of Personnel - Offeror s proposed management plan to fulfill the requirements of the statement of work in a timely manner
Scope of Services The Contractor shall provide all necessary labor, materials, tools, equipment and supervision to provide and host a fully configured Human Resources Management System (HRMS) COTS SaaS cloud-based solution in accordance with the statement of work (SOW) Estimated user base (2016 to 2024): 2,180 to 2,820 Airport Authority users (employees and retirees) 41,180 to 41,820 total users (Airport Authority and general public)
